It compiles fine on a > > 2.6.30-rc5 kernel with my (now mainlined) cpufreq patches applied. > > > > Mathieu > > > > > > remove rwsem lock from CPUFREQ_GOV_STOP call (second call site) > > > > commit  42a06f2166f2f6f7bf04f32b4e823eacdceafdc9 > > > > Missed a call site for CPUFREQ_GOV_STOP to remove the rwlock taken around the > > teardown. To make a long story short, the rwlock write-lock causes a circular > > dependency with cancel_delayed_work_sync(), because the timer handler takes the > > read lock. > > > > Note that all callers to __cpufreq_set_policy are taking the rwsem. All sysfs > > callers (writers) hold the write rwsem at the earliest sysfs calling stage. > > > > However, the rwlock write-lock is not needed upon governor stop. > > > > Signed-off-by: Mathieu Desnoyers > > CC: rjw@sisk.pl > > CC: mingo@elte.hu > > CC: Shaohua Li > > CC: Pekka Enberg > > CC: Dave Young > > CC: "Rafael J.
